如何在python里的列表中提取元素

如何在python里的列表中提取元素

作者:William Gu发布时间:2026-01-14阅读时长:0 分钟阅读次数:22

用户关注问题

Q
Python中有哪些方法可以从列表中获取指定元素?

我想知道在Python中,除了使用索引,还有哪些方法可以提取列表中的元素?

A

多种方法提取列表元素

在Python中,除了通过索引直接访问列表中的元素,还可以使用切片操作提取一段连续的元素;使用循环遍历列表以获取满足特定条件的元素;利用列表推导式快速筛选和提取符合条件的元素;此外,也可以借助内置函数如filter来筛选列表元素。

Q
如何提取Python列表中的多个元素而不是单个元素?

我想在Python中获取列表里的几个特定元素,有哪些高效的方法?

A

提取多个元素的有效方案

可以通过切片操作提取列表中连续的一段元素,也可以使用列表推导式结合条件筛选特定元素。如果想提取不连续的多个指定元素,可以组合索引或者使用循环遍历指定的索引集合,从列表中依次获取这些元素。

Q
如何根据条件筛选并提取Python列表中的元素?

有没有办法在Python列表中只提取满足特定条件的元素?

A

条件筛选和提取元素的方式

Python提供了多种方式来筛选满足特定条件的列表元素,比如使用列表推导式来快速创建新列表;利用filter函数配合自定义的判断函数;也可以借助循环遍历列表,使用if语句挑选出符合条件的元素。